Transaction 34fac55a3874de6fa2f91f1219efdba219eadff11fed9a5883a176de308c0ecc
1 Input
1 Output
-
34fac55a3874de6fa2f91f1219efdba219eadff11fed9a5883a176de308c0ecc:0
- value
- 85710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c1f76d9b8dbaed1911a0ae41c562b0e358c0f2b OP_EQUAL
- address
- 3JqienN8nEu9fxgKxUqKcoTWwcX9D71mm5